The Direct-to-Consumer Team seeks a Content Programming Associate Manager who will help support business and editorial priorities to achieve our engagement objectives across Disney+ and Hulu, with a focus on driving Hulu KPIs. The role will work with a team of Hulu Content Programmers to create and execute on-platform campaigns and promotions. The right person for this role has familiarity with content management systems, visualization tools, and project management tools. Candidates should also have enthusiasm for growth and a broad knowledge of television, film, and popular culture. If you are curious, decisive, and flexible, this role could be the perfect fit for you.
WHAT YOU’LL DO
• Program, test, and optimize curation across Hulu and Disney+ to best serve the needs of our viewers and the business
• Monitor editorial campaign and upsell pacing and performance to identify optimization opportunities
• Partner with insights, data, and analytics teams on experiment design, data collection, and measurement
• Contribute to title campaign ideation, planning, tracking, and communication across teams and the larger organization
• Manage title prioritization and targeting strategies using audience segmentation tools
• Maintain thorough documentation of processes and identify workflow efficiency
• Troubleshoot creative with partners, standards and practices, and other stakeholders
• Cover evening and weekend programming events, when needed
• Collaborate with team members on ad-hoc programming strategies
